    Hello Andre,
    PocketBuilder 2.5.x is not supported and no longer sold anymore. Moreover, it has not been tested against ASA 12:
    Software used for database connection
    You might try what is explained below from link SyBooks Online (Archive)
    Connecting to a SQL Anywhere database
    By default, PocketBuilder runtime applications on the Windows CE device use
    the PKODB25.DLL dynamic link library to connect to SQL Anywhere data
    sources through the SQL Anywhere version 10 ODBC driver (dbodbc10.dll).
    You can specify a different ODBC driver by including the
    driver=dbodbcX.dll parameter in your DBPARM
    ConnectString assignment or in the file data source, where X is
    the version number of the ODBC driver for Adaptive Server Anywhere or SQL
    Anywhere.
    For example, to use the Adaptive Server Anywhere 9 ODBC driver on the Windows
    CE device, you can use the following DBPARM:
    SQLCA.DBPARM="ConnectString='DSN=myDSN;driver=dbodbc9.dll;UID=dba;PWD=sql'"
    CONNECT using SQLCA;
    SQLCA is the default connection object in all PocketBuilder environments.
    In all runtime environments, the connect string for the DBPARM parameter must
    not include spaces other than those in the data source name (DSN). The DSN you
    assign must exist in the root directory on the Windows CE device or emulator.
    When you install the complete PocketBuilder runtime package to the device or
    emulator (rather than just the runtime DLLs), the ASA 9.0 Sample.DSN file
    is added to the root directory. Instead of using the ConnectString DBPARM to set
    the driver name, you can modify ASA 9.0 Sample.DSN, or any other DSN file
    that you use, so that it includes an assignment for the database driver:
    [ODBC] enginename=asademo databasename=asademo databasefile=\Program Files\Sybase\ASA\asademo.db start=\Program Files\Sybase\ASA\dbsrv9.exe Driver=dbodbc9.dll
    If you are using the ASA Sample database that is migrated to SQL Anywhere 10,
    you can deploy the DemoDB_SA10.DSN file with your application. The
    PocketBuilder setup program installs this DSN file in the PocketBuilder
    Code Examples\SADemoData\SA10 directory. The DSN file sets the the
    databse file to \Program Files\SQLAny10\ASADemo_10.db, and the driver
    name to dbodbc.dll.
    SQL Anywhere requires that DSN files be saved in ANSI format rather than
    Unicode format.
    If you are running your PocketBuilder applications from the desktop, it is
    recommended that you use the actual name of the driver (for example, “Adaptive
    Server Anywhere 9.0”) in a ConnectString DBPARM rather than the name of the DLL.
    Otherwise, the driver you select in the connection string might be ignored.

    Let's focus on your delivery dates and javascript for now.
    Why you would put your javascript in htp.p calls in a plsql region is quite beyond me. When you edit the page there is a javascript region where you can put global variables and functions, an excellent spot for this then, and a lot more maintainable than this.
    Now it's also obvious that your query on pending items will return more than one record. So, using a report would serve you well in this case. However, using code like this:
    document.getElementById("daysBox").innerHTML = days;
    document.getElementById("hoursBox").innerHTML = hours;
    document.getElementById("minsBox").innerHTML = minutes;
    document.getElementById("secsBox").innerHTML = seconds;will not serve you. getElementById is meant to return one element uniquely identified by an ID. If you have a report with multiple rows, and elements on each row with the same ID, you are doing something wrong. You would need the delivery date per row, and I guess that you put out your code with htp.p because you do not know how to deal with that and passing it in to the javascript procedure.
    But wouldn't it be more oppurtune for you to simply create a report with a source sql where you calculate each part of the date, and then refresh this region with a certain interval. If you'd refresh every 5 minutes, wouldn't that be more than fast enough to keep track of things? Don't forget, refreshing a region will execute the sql again.
    It's not that you can't accomplish a multirecord report with a countdown per row, but are you comfortable enough with javascript and jquery to code and maintain that versus leveraging plsql and dynamic actions (there is even a dynamic action timer plugin provided by oracle)?

  • Encrypting communication between an app that uses an ODBC/DSN (with ADODB) and SQL Server 2008 R2

    I've been doing a lot of reading the last couple of days on how we can encrypt db communication between our product app and a customer's SQL Server db, but cannot make it work as expected. The app uses a ODBC/DSN to connect to the SQL Server db. I use this
    ODBC app to setup the DSN (on a Windows 7 PC):
    C:\Windows\SysWOW64\odbcad32.exe
    The  DSNconnection uses the SQL Server driver 6.01.7601.17514 and has these properties:
    - WinNT authentication.
    - Client Config button: TCP/IP to <server-name>\<instance.-name>
    - Change to default db: <name-of-app-db>
    - Everything else is default setting.
    SQL Server is on the same Windowns 7 PC and has a self-signed cert installed (used IIS to generate it) and has the Force Enryption set to "yes".
    I have a test C# program that uses the ADODB 2.7.0.0 COM-wrapper, made by Visual Studio after adding a reference to the ADO 2.7 library version 6.1.7601.17857. The program creates an ADODB.Connection object that has a simple connection string: "DSN=<san-name>;UID=<user>;PWD=<password>". The
    program then creates an ADODB.Recordset object and reads and displays a field from a table.
    Works fine.
    If I go into SQL Server and set Force Encryption to "no," clear the cert, restart the SQL service, and then re-run the program, it works fine.
    Here's the kick. If I go into the DSN and select "Use strong encryption for data" the Test button on the DSN works—why does it work? The SQL Server is no longer encrypting the connection so an error should occur. If I run the test program, it works
    as well—why? I can look at the connection properties in the test program and see that ADODB has added the ";Encrypt-yes" stuff to the end of the connection string. Yet that option seems to have no effect.
    If I set the SQL instance back to Force Encryption:yes, enable the cert, restart the SQL service, and clear the DSN's "Use strong encryption for data" option, I can still connect to the db with the
    test program—why?
    What am I doing wrong? I need to be able to ensure that the communication between our app product and the SQL instance is encrypted, and that we get an error if the SQL instance does not support encrypted communications. We really don't want the customer
    to have to enable Force Encryption because they have other db's on their SQL Server that do not use encrypted communication, but they want to know that our product's communication channel with the db is encrypted.
    No, I can't change the app product's code at this point in time. I'm stuck with working with what a DSN called from ADODB has to offer.
    Also, how can I be sure that communications are encrypted? I mean, I've tried things like "SELECT * FROM sys.dm_exec_connections" but that doesn't help because I have no idea how to tie the list of sessions shown back to my test program, although
    I guess it's a good thing that some of the sessions listed show encrypt_option as TRUE.
    -glenn-

    Ah yes, very good point. It's easy to miss because you have to delete then recreate the DSN in order to change drivers. So I switched the DSN over to the SQL Native 11 driver.
    Now when I try to connect to the SQL instance as <computer-name>\<instance-name>, and without a cert on the server, I get "the target principal name is incorrect". Perfect; now we're getting somewhere!
    Change my DSN to use <fqdn>\<instance-name> and it works. This tells me that SQL Server has auto-generated a cert and named it <fqdn>. I would have expected the "cert fail" error, not a cert
    name mismatch, because I'm not using Trust Server Cert.
    So I load up my self-signed cert, and that works too.
    I am still confused as to why I'm not seeing the "cert fail" error when I have no cert loaded on the SQL Server. I am not using Force Encryption on the server at all, so wouldn't expect SQL Server to auto-create a cert when an Encrypt=yes request comes in,
    but apparently it does?
    I also ran into a problem with this:
    select c.session_id, c.encrypt_option, s.client_interface_name
    from sys.dm_exec_connections c
    join sys.sysprocesses s
      on c.session_id = s.session_id
    where s.dbid = db_id('MyDatabase')
    There is no s.client_interface_name, probably should be s.hostname. There's also no s.session_id. I thought maybe this should be s.sid, but then no rows ever come back. The c.session_id looks like 51 and 52, but the s.sid looks like a very long binary number,
    so these two fields cannot be joined. I don't know how to convert the sid's properly so that the join would work. Ah wait, I just found the s.spid column; the join works when that column is used (I assume that's correct anyhow).
    If I add a Thread.Sleep(30 seconds) to my C# program just before the connection is closed, this query shows me the session for the correct hostname has encrypt_option=TRUE.
    And I have to keep my fingers crossed that all the app I/O will still work properly after
    changing the driver. Probably a safe bet though.
    Think I'm ready to throw in the towel on getting the "cert fail/no SSL" error to appear.
    It does look like I am able to sufficiently show that the connection is encrypted when Encrypt=yes is used with the newer driver.
    Thank for all the help!
